Becky Siegel 9c875926db Replace getting comments for thread with thread group
In c/163510 I added the getCommentsForThreadGroup function but have
realized that it's simpler to get commments for the thread instead, as
the rootId is already known. This way, we can follow the same algorithm
to determine the thread based on the rootId, and in_reply_to to ensure
consistency.
